Attack (Soma Bringer) theme[edit]

So I was listening to music from Soma Bringer, and then I noticed something: The version in Wii U sounds a lot different than the one in Ultimate. Here's a comparison:

Wii U version: https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=RobihC6TEHI

Ultimate version: https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=WHlvhuUflgk

Should we point this out in the theme's section? SuperSmashTurtles (talk) 00:37, July 25, 2019 (EDT)

I don't know if someone already answered or something (I mean, its have been almost 2 years) but the "version" from Wii U you linked is probably wrong, based probably on assumption of just knowing the song title or saying oh yeah, this one (The same happened searching for a song of Glory of Heracles). The SSB4 and SSBU versions are the same. To be more specific the version that Smash is using is from a soundtrack with a small selection of songs (at 6:46) rather than the in-game version, that is also found in a complete official soundtrack. PD: It was translated as Assault DoctaShield (talk) 18:38, May 15, 2021 (EDT)
Yeah, I already figured out long ago that the link to the Wii U one was likely not the correct one, although I'd like to point out that the this page also uses that particular link, which is probably why I used it for my discussion here. MEGALOVANIA references[edit]

One of the song's leitmotifs is similar to Heartache, but the snippet is specifically referencing ASGORE. ASGORE and Heartache share most of this sequence of notes, but Heartache has a different rhythm. I will edit to reflect this. Let me know if you disagree. Designless Square (talk) 17:03, September 5, 2019 (EDT)

Ah, I didn't see this before I made my edit. Mm, I don't think it's ASGORE; even if it has a different rhythm, it's the melody that counts more, and it's more thematically consistent to be Heartache since the snippets are of characters who share important relationships with Sans (Toriel and Papyrus). I also mention in the edit that in both cases it's meant to reflect the character being related to Toriel (Asgore being her ex-husband, Sans being her current partner). ~ Serena Strawberry (talk) 21:15, September 5, 2019 (EDT)
I went ahead and added that it's Heartache, but sounds similar to the way Heartache appears within ASGORE. ~ Serena Strawberry (talk) 21:21, September 5, 2019 (EDT)

Bathtime Theme intro[edit]

The "Bathtime Theme" start with the start of "Walking the Dog" from Nintendogs + Cats, there are three variations but they all start the same. Also, the part before the remix loops (1:00 of the for 3DS/Wii U remix) could be a fast remix (repeated twice) of the same song between 0:33 and 0:55 but that one I am not completely sure.
